Wives of Japanese Ministers Tour the Library
This photograph of a tour group was taken on July 14, 1965. The tour group included the wives of Japanese Ministers of the Japanese Cabinet, in Washington, D.C. as part of the fourth meeting of the Joint United States - Japan Committee on Trade and Economic Affairs, led by President Lyndon B. Johnson. Here, they visit the Library, located on the Ground Floor of the White House.
